WebMay 26, 2024 · The full adder forms the basis for all arithmetic in a CPU. To illustrate this, a 2-bit adder is represented in Logisim in the Figure 6.4. 1. This adder is implemented by using two instances of the 1-bit adder, and connecting the C out from the first adder to the C in of the second adder The adder shown below is adding X=11 2 (3 10) plus Y = 01 ... WebOct 4, 2024 · A full adder within Digital Logic. The full adder is an added that takes three inputs &generates two outputs as a result. The first 2 inputs typically A & B, with the third being a C-IN input carry. ... The logic gates involved in half adders are EX OR gate and AND gate.
